Handing off the orphaned-resource sweeper in Gravelpit. It scans the Bramblefield cluster nightly, flags volumes and load balancers with no owning deployment, and deletes anything flagged twice in a row. The dry-run flag is on in staging but off in prod — keep it that way until the tag-matching fix lands. Review the pending PR for the new exclusion list before merging; the snapshot exclusions are the tricky part. Sweep results and deletion history are published on the internal page here.

runbook for tagug-hafog: https://jira.lumiclabs.internal/projects/pages/pages/9773c0d8

### Runbook: Password Reset Flow Revamp

The Quillgate reset flow was rebuilt in release 14. Reset tokens are now single-use, expire after fifteen minutes, and are bound to the requesting session fingerprint. The old email-link handler remains deployed in read-only mode until the deprecation window closes; do not remove it early, as queued emails may still reference it. Rate limiting applies per account and per source. Maintainers adjusting any of this should start from the service's current configuration values, reproduced below.

config for yahof-tajop:
zorath:
  pin: 7493
  metrics_host: metrics.zorath.tolvaqsys.internal
  tenant: praiel
  seal: seal_fd9cd4f1

The tax-rate lookup cache in the Breva checkout service worries me. Entries are keyed only by region code, so a stale or poisoned entry would apply the wrong rate to every order in that region until expiry. Please verify: TTLs are short enough to bound exposure, negative lookups aren't cached, and the refresh path revalidates against the signed rate feed rather than trusting upstream blindly. Also confirm eviction is size-bounded so an attacker can't churn the keyspace. Current cache settings for review:

limits module of yagaf-yajef:
RATE_LIMITS = {
    "novwyn": 950,
    "wenath": 428,
    "prawyn": 413,
    "gorvan": 539,
    "praael": 870,
    "drumir": 113,
    "gordor": 439,
}

// Concurrency cap for load tests against the Pellgrove checkout flow.
// Raising this past 400 saturates the payment stub and produces false
// timeout alerts — page-worthy noise, nothing more. If checkout latency
// alarms fire during a scheduled load run, check this value first.
// Last validated run is identified by the token below.

build token for tajeg-bajep: htk14_409ba9df6b8acb